Married… with Children: Buck’s Tale One-shot Comic
Writer: Geoffrey White
Artist: Eddie Pittman
Inker: David Mowry
Colorists: Andrea Albert & Holly Sanfelippo
Letterer: Andrea Albert
Editor: Joan Weis
Cover by: Tom Richmond, Todd S. Tuttle & Holly Sanfelippo
Married… With Children is an American sitcom that aired for 11 seasons that ran from April 5, 1987, to June 9, 1997. It featured a dysfunctional family living in a fictional Chicago suburb. The show follows the lives of Al Bundy, a once glorious high school football player turned hard-luck women’s shoe salesman; his obnoxious wife, Peggy; their attractive, promiscuous, and clueless daughter, Kelly; and their girl-crazy, wisecracking son, Bud.
NOW Comics presents, “Married… With Children: Buck’s Tale”. A one-shot special featuring the dog from the hit sitcom. The story of how Buck joined the Bundy family is finally revealed as a riches-to-rags tale. Beginning life as a pampered poodle pup right out of Lady and the Tramp, he falls on hard times; just when it seems things cant get any worse, he meets the Bundys.
Story/Spoilers
In “Buck’s Tale“, Buck is the family dog for the Bundy’s, the focus of TV’s Married…With Children. Although he’s just a dog (and a mutt one at that), he often seem to have more brains than the entire Bundy family. In this one-shot special, we finally get Buck’s story, a riches-to-rags story in the style of Lady and the Tramp. Buck was born to Fergie, a pure-bred poodle from the nice part of town and a hound named Stewart from the poor side. Fergie had given birth to a litter of young poodles, from which Buck stood out like a sore thumb. The next thing young Buck knew, he had been booted out to the street, rejected by his father, and nearly killed by a pack of canines whose territory he’d strayed onto. Then, just when it seemed his luck couldn’t get any worse he encountered a young Bud and Kelly Bundy who adopted him as part of a plan to scam free food from restaurants. Cursed from birth, Buck had little choice but to live with them…
